The Asus ROG Phone 3 Strix Edition is better than Moto G8 Plus, having an 87.4 score against 77.6. Even though the Asus ROG Phone 3 Strix Edition is newer than the Moto G8 Plus, it is a little thicker and noticeably heavier. Asus ROG Phone 3 Strix Edition counts with a bit better hardware performance than Moto G8 Plus, and although they both have a Octa-Core processing unit, the Asus ROG Phone 3 Strix Edition also has a higher amount of RAM memory.
Asus ROG Phone 3 Strix Edition counts with a brighter screen than Motorola Moto G8 Plus, because although it has a bit less pixels per inch in the display, it also counts with a little bit larger screen and a quite better 1080 x 2340 resolution. The Asus ROG Phone 3 Strix Edition counts with a better camera than Moto G8 Plus, because although it has a tinier camera aperture which is not nice for low-light photography and videos, it also counts with a much better 7680x4320 video resolution, a larger camera sensor providing a higher image quality and a camera with a much higher resolution.
The Asus ROG Phone 3 Strix Edition features a greater storage to store more games and applications than Moto G8 Plus, because although it has no SD extension slot, it also counts with 192 GB more internal storage capacity. The Asus ROG Phone 3 Strix Edition features a superior battery duration than Moto G8 Plus, because it has a 50% larger battery size.
